Abstract:
Objective:To establish a feasible mouse model of post-stroke dysphagia(PSD).Methods:Thirty C57BL/6 male mice were randomly divided into a sham-operated group(Sham)and a model group(PSD),and the PSD mouse model was made by the photothrombosis method(PT)method,and the sham-operated group was only injec-ted with rose bengal staining solution in the tail vein.The cerebral blood flow of the mice was measured by laser scatter imaging,the ratio of cerebral infarct area was detected by TTC staining,the electromyographic area of the in vivo pha-ryngeal muscle group of mice swallowing was recorded by a multi-conductor physiological recorder MP160,the drinking function of the mice was measured by the 4-min water drinking experiment,and the weight changes were recorded,respectively,at 1,3,and 7 d.Results:Cerebral blood flow decreased at all time points,with a sharp drop in cerebral blood flow at 1 d,gradual recovery of cerebral blood flowat 3 and 7 d,establishment of collateral circulation,and gradu-al reduction of cerebral infarction area;compared with the Sham group,the myoelectric area of the PSD group was reduced at 1 and 3 d(P<0.05),but with a trend of gradual recovery,and there was no significant difference between the PSD group and the Sham group at 7 d,and water consumption and weight decreased at 4 min at 1,3,and 7 d(P<0.05).Conclusion:The mice showed some degree of dysphagia symptoms and are expected to be a translational model for PSD.
